TDP-ET20U Features "Extreme Short Projection, " DVD Player, 5.1-Channel Dolby Pro Logic Surround Sound for $1,399
Toshiba's Digital Products Division, a division of Toshiba America Information Systems Inc., introduced the TDP-ET20U DLP(R) (digital light processing) mobile multimedia DVD projector, Toshiba's first all-in-one multimedia DVD projector featuring "extreme short projection" for home entertainment, business or academic settings with an estimated single unit price of $1,399.
The TDP-ET20U displays up to a 100-inch diagonal screen image from just 3.9 feet away for an unobstructed viewing experience whether placed on a desk, coffee table or classroom A/V cart.
The integrated DVD player allows users to play movies directly from the projector, and 5.1-channel Dolby(R) Pro Logic surround sound provides cinema-like quality sound. Unique to all-in-one projectors, an RGB port is included for easy connection to a PC. An HDMI port is also included, providing an interface between any audio/video source such as a set-top box for cable TV viewing, digital television (DTV), or a PC as well.
All input and output connectors are located on the front of the projector, avoiding a maze of cabling behind the unit and away from viewers' reach.
Weighing 10.6 pounds, the compact TDP-ET20U offers 1, 100 lumens, a 2000:1 contrast ratio, and widescreen format with adjustable aspect ratio from 16:9 to 4:3. Additional ports include an S-video, composite video and component video via three RCA jacks.
The Toshiba TDP-ET20U will be available to purchase at retail stores in September and is currently available to order through Toshiba's authorized distributors, VARs, mail-order outlets and www.ToshibaDirect.com. |
